- The distance between Formosa, Brazil and Moscow, Russia is approximately 11,121 km or 6,911 mi.
- To reach Formosa in this distance one would set out from Moscow bearing 257.1° or WS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Formosa bearing 214.6° or SW .
- Formosa has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Moscow has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Formosa is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as Moscow is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 16.5 °C (29.7°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 23.9 °C (43°F) less in Formosa.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 796.1 mm (31.3 in) more which is equivalent to 796.1 l/m² (19.54 US gal/ft²) or 7,961,000 l/ha (851,084 US gal/ac) more. About 2 1/6 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 36.5° higher in Formosa than in Moscow.
- Relative humidity levels are 7.4%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 14.3°C (25.7°F) higher.
